What is the average price for camping properties in Botswana?
Average prices for camping properties in Botswana range from $40 to $150 per night, depending on the season and amenities offered.
Which camping properties are family-friendly in Botswana?
Khwai Game Lodge And Campsite offers family-friendly amenities such as spacious tents and guided family activities, making it a top choice for families.
Which camping properties provide unique views in Botswana?
Khwai Game Lodge And Campsite provides stunning views of the Khwai River, while Nyati House offers scenic vistas of the surrounding landscapes.
What are the cheapest camping options in Botswana?
Khwai Mokoro Safaris And Campsites is one of the most affordable options, with rates starting at approximately $40 per night.

Essential Camping Facts for Botswana Travelers

This guide provides essential details on camping options evaluated across four properties in Botswana, helping travelers choose the best locations and timing for their outdoor adventures.

Typical nightly prices range from $20 to $150.

There are 4 primary camping properties available.

Peak seasons occur from June to October.

Local park fees average $10 per person per day.

Most key attractions, like Chobe National Park, are within 50 km.
